Anyway, as for its specification, this ultraportable device sports a 12.5 inch screen under a very thin (0.71 inch) and lightweight (3.04 pounds) form-factor. On its core lies a ULV (ultra low voltage) type of i3/15 processor, in which you can customize upon pre-ordering. Its RAM is set to 4GB DDR3, 320 GB storage capacity, WiFi / Bluetooth support and peculiarly but not a cause of a major stir, this device doesn’t have an ExpressCard slot instead, you will get a four-cell battery in which Lenovo claims it can last up to 4 hours of runtime. As for the other goodies, you can grab the Ideapad U260 with choices of color ranging from Mocha Brown and Clementine Orange – those shades of Orange and Brown that ya’ll can think of. It will also support HD viewing for a total entertainment plus VGA and HDMI for a quick connect towards your ideapad to the TV.

The Lenovo Ideapad U260 release date is not yet announced, meaning it will be revealing itself soon and its price is predicted to be on the 10 benjamins level. Just don’t forget this one doesn’t have an optical drive, okay?
